Goods and Services Tax (GST)
If your business is registered for GST, you will generally need to account for GST in the price of your goods or services. You will also be able to claim credits for the GST that you have paid for goods and services you use for your business.

Business Activity Statement (BAS)
Completing a business activity statement (BAS) is how you report and pay your business taxes to the Australian Taxation Office (ATO). Use your BAS to report the following taxes:
  • goods and services tax (GST)
  • pay as you go (PAYG) withholding
  • PAYG instalments
  • fringe benefits tax (FBT) instalments
  • luxury car tax
  • wine equalisation tax
